Tell us why you became a teacher

I became a teacher after working as support staff in a school and realizing I truly enjoyed guiding and encouraging students on their learning journey. I went back to college as a non traditional student and challenged myself to achieve some new goals.

Tell us about your most memorable teaching experience

My most memorable teaching experience is hearing my student laugh hard when we figured out how to use his TOBI to tell us all jokes and read books with verbal peers.

What would you do with the $25,000?

I would use the money to cover living and traveling expenses to return to Falmouth All Age School in Jamaica to volunteer teach on my breaks. I would also reach out to friends there and see what school supplies are currently needed since I know from a past visit that they have very limited resources. I would also like to pay the airfare of a teacher friend there to come to the states to visit my home and my school!!
